Hey,
How's everyone enjoying the offseason?  I've been to the Depot a few times since the season ended and here's what I know.  They're definitely closing by the end of June, and they're changing their name to Captain Fishbones.  I believe there's one in Marina Bay also.  Also, they're changing the back room to a winery, so they say.  And most importantly, they're getting rid of all the satellite dishes.  When the new place opens, they will have 4 TV's and it'll be a much more formal setting. 
I do know someone who watches the Steelers each week at the Common Ground, and he's said great things about the place.  I do recall him saying the Steeler games are a top priority and they do come with sound.   I've never been there, so I'm only telling you what I've heard, but that may be our best bet right now, since it's fairly close to the Depot.  Oh he also told me, you DON'T have to purchase a gift card there.  Maybe relocating will get the Steelers back to the Bowl, where they belong!!

Ken
